Common Garage Door Repair Scams in Rochester
Be aware of these tactic used by unlicensed operators
Upfront Payment Demand
Scammer insists on full payment or large deposit for parts before any work, then vanishes or does shoddy job.
Unnecessary Replacement
Claims entire door or opener must be replaced at high cost, when simple fix suffices.
Bait-and-Switch Pricing
Low phone quote, but on-site claims 'additional damage' jacks up price.
Phantom Emergency
Cold-calls or shows up claiming your door is unsafe and needs immediate fix.
How to Verify a Professional
Insurance
Request a Certificate of Insurance (COI) for general liability and workers' compensation. Call the listed insurer directly to confirm it's active and covers the work.
Licensing
Massachusetts requires Home Improvement Contractor (HIC) registration for garage door repair. Verify on the official Mass.gov HIC lookup tool. Enter name or license number.
References
Ask for at least 3 recent Rochester or Plymouth County references. Contact them to verify quality, timeliness, and no issues.
